## Best Practices

- **Specificity**: Provide detailed requirements for the desired configuration to generate accurate playbooks.
- **Security**: Review the generated playbooks for security best practices before deploying them in production.
- **Testing**: Always test generated playbooks in a staging environment before applying them to production servers.
